Using precisely the same configuration as for build 60. With 60 at Mills I started with 120 FPS and dropped to perhaps 80 FPS at worst. With build 69 I start with 50 FPS and it's all downhill from there. Running mostly at 30 FPS and sometimes less. The stuttering is such that if I were epileptic, I would fear having a fit. HDR is off. FXAA is off. ATI 5800 series. I'll see if I can find some settings that make it playable, and if so, I'll report them. Update: If I turn off all eye candy and set my card as low as I can reasonably go, and disable all AA, then the game gives me 140FPS. This is 60FPS less than I get with build 60 at same settings. If I then turn on FXAA, with everything else at minimum, I instantly lose 50FPS, for FXAA alone. FXAA is supposed to be very efficient, but this one clearly isn't. If I turn on HDR, with everything else at minimum, I lose only 25 FPS, and GPU goes to 80%. Which is consistent with HDR being on the graphics card. HDR is not an issue. If I turn on AA to 16X in-game then there is no appreciable drop in FPS. If I then turn on some basic eye-candy there is FPS drop in line with the build 60 experience. Interestingly, the jaggies even at 16x are noticeably worse with build 69, and texture rendering seems worse, and I question whether it's fully utilising the card. This is obviously subjective, but I'd say the image clarity has gone downhill. If I turn on shadows at a low level, the game loses 30+ FPS. Anything more than low-level shadows is unthinkable. I can partially reduce stuttering by setting graphics quality to unacceptably low levels, but I'm unable to find any setting that eliminates it. Summary: to be honest, I think you should revert the source code tree to 60 and try again.
